Как составить программу для табулирования функции на отрезке [0,1] с шагом 0,1?
Информатика 11 класс Программирование программа табулирования функции табулирование функции отрезок [0,1] шаг 0,1 информатика 11 класс Новый
Для составления программы, которая будет табулировать функцию на отрезке [0,1] с шагом 0,1, мы можем использовать любой язык программирования. Я приведу пример на языке Python, так как он является одним из самых популярных и простых для понимания. Давайте разберем шаги, необходимые для реализации этой задачи.
Сначала определите, какую функцию вы хотите табулировать. Например, пусть это будет функция f(x) = x^2.
Мы будем работать с отрезком [0, 1]. Шаг будет равен 0,1.
Создайте переменную для хранения текущего значения x, которая будет начинаться с 0.
Используйте цикл, чтобы проходить от 0 до 1 с шагом 0,1. На каждой итерации цикла вычисляйте значение функции и выводите его.
Выводите значения x и f(x) в удобном формате.
Теперь давайте посмотрим на пример кода:
def f(x): return x ** 2 # Определяем функцию # Начинаем с 0 и идем до 1 с шагом 0.1 x = 0.0 print("x\tf(x)") while x <= 1.0: print(f"{x:.1f}\t{f(x):.2f}") # Форматируем вывод x += 0.1 # Увеличиваем x на 0.1
В этом коде:
Таким образом, программа будет выводить таблицу значений функции f(x) на заданном отрезке с указанным шагом.